Chest Discomfort: It's Not Always Pain


When individuals consider heart problems, they imagine a significant, crushing upper body discomfort. Yet breast pain pertaining to heart disease can feel very various. It might encounter as pressure, volume, rigidity, and even a mild pain. Some individuals explain it as a burning sensation, comparable to acid indigestion. It may come and go, or stick around longer than you would certainly expect.


This pain can take place during task, anxiety, and even while resting. While it's very easy to brush off-- especially if it's not extreme-- it's a good idea to discuss any type of repeating upper body feelings with a heart doctor. Even if the reason turns out to be something small, having the assurance deserves the check out.


Lack of Breath and Lightheadedness: Warning Signs in Disguise


Shortness of breath might not seem like a heart problem at first. Lots of associate it with lung issues or merely being out of form. Yet when the heart has a hard time to pump blood successfully, the lungs don't get sufficient oxygenated blood-- and you begin to feel winded, often also while doing easy points like strolling to your vehicle or bending over to select something up.


Impaired thinking or wooziness is another sign that has a tendency to fly under the radar. If you find yourself really feeling pale or unsteady on your feet, especially when standing up swiftly or after light physical effort, it's time to pay attention. These could be signs your heart isn't keeping up with your body's demands.


Swelling and Weight Gain: What Your Body Might Be Retaining


Swelling in the legs, ankles, or feet is more than a cosmetic issue-- it's a physical cue that liquid is building up in your body. This can happen when the heart isn't pumping efficiently, leading to fluid retention. You might additionally see inexplicable weight gain over a couple of days, which isn't connected to your diet regimen or way of life. These indications, particularly when paired with shortness of breath or exhaustion, are entitled to focus.


It's very easy to dismiss a bit of puffiness or a couple of additional pounds as harmless. But if they linger or are accompanied by various other symptoms, they could be a sign of something much deeper-- potentially an early indication of cardiomegaly, which is an augmentation of the heart. This problem commonly establishes quietly and calls for correct analysis to handle successfully.

Silent Symptoms in Women: A Different Picture


Cardiovascular disease can look various in females than in males. While chest pain is a typical signs and symptom for both, women are more likely to experience other warning signs such as queasiness, jaw or pain in the back, or severe exhaustion. Because these symptoms are less common, they commonly go undetected or misdiagnosed.


If details you're a female, it's vital to be especially listened to adjustments in your body. Females are statistically more probable to wait longer prior to looking for aid for heart signs-- usually due to the fact that those signs and symptoms do not match the stereotyped indications seen in guys.
